Space Shuttle Operations 32 7. Challenger Accident and Aftermath ... David. "Evolution of the Space Shuttle: 6. Free Flight Tests … WebOrbiters Discovery (1984) and Atlantis (1985) followed. It had originally been planned that the test vehicle Enterprise, used for suborbital approach and landing tests, would be refurbished and fly into orbit, but this was found not to be economical. Shuttle Endeavour was built as a replacement for Challenger and first flew in 1992. buzz lightyear movie 2022 movie

WebMarch 18-19, 1978: About 85,000 people gather at the Marshall Center to get a close-up look at the Space Shuttle test orbiter Enterprise and a complete external tank. WebMar 18, 2024 · #OTD in 1978, the shuttle orbiter Enterprise arrived at @NASA_Marshall to undergo vertical ground vibration testing, which would be the first time the entire shuttle stack of orbiter, external tank and solid rocket boosters was assembled vertically.
